In Middlebrook, we frequently see Nissan CVT transmission issues and brake system wear. The hilly terrain and seasonal temperature shifts in the Shenandoah Valley can accelerate wear on these components, making regular inspections important for local drivers.
Look for shops in Augusta County or nearby Staunton that employ ASE-certified technicians with specific Nissan training. Checking for local reviews and asking if they use genuine or high-quality aftermarket Nissan parts is also crucial for quality service in our community.
Costs are competitive, but some Nissan-specific parts, like CVT components, can be more expensive. Getting a detailed estimate upfront from a local shop is recommended, as labor rates in the Middlebrook area are often more affordable than at dealerships in larger cities.
Seek service immediately if you notice hesitation, jerking, or whining noises, especially after driving the hilly routes around Middlebrook or I-81. Regular CVT fluid changes are critical here and should be performed more frequently than the manual suggests due to our terrain.
Before winter, have your battery and charging system checked, as cold snaps in the valley can strain older batteries. Before summer, ensure your air conditioning system is serviced, as our humid summers make it a necessity for driving comfort on routes like US-250.
